Voltas (NSE:VOLTAS) Q2 and H1 FY26 Financials Highlight Category Leadership and Business Expansion

Voltas Limited (NSE:VOLTAS), part of the Tata Group and a leading air conditioning brand in India, announced its consolidated results for the quarter and six months ended 30 September 2025. The period saw subdued demand conditions due to seasonal variations and GST-related deferments. Despite these external factors, the company continued to advance its operational priorities and retained its position across core categories.

Financial Performance Overview

For the quarter ended 30 September 2025, Voltas recorded consolidated total income of ₹2,412 crore, compared with ₹2,725 crore in the same quarter last year. Profit Before Tax for the period was ₹54 crore, compared with ₹205 crore a year earlier, while Net Profit stood at ₹32 crore, versus ₹133 crore in Q2 FY25.

For the six-month period, consolidated total income was ₹6,433 crore, compared with ₹7,726 crore in the corresponding period of the previous year. Profit Before Tax came in at ₹257 crore, compared with ₹657 crore in H1 FY25, and Net Profit totalled ₹172 crore, compared with ₹468 crore in the previous year.

Unitary Cooling Products: Demand Shifts and Portfolio Expansion

The Unitary Cooling Products segment experienced a transitional quarter marked by early monsoon conditions and GST rate adjustments, which contributed to deferred purchasing and higher inventory across channels. While these developments influenced quarterly volumes and margins, Voltas achieved sequential market share improvement within the segment.

New facilities in Chennai and Waghodia are in the process of scaling up, and their current under-absorption is expected to normalise as production expands. Adjacent product categories, including air coolers, water heaters, and fans, continued to progress, supported by wider distribution and an updated product range.

Voltbek, the company’s joint venture brand, continued to advance, gaining market share in washing machines, refrigerators, and small domestic appliances. With a combination of flexible manufacturing and a broad retail footprint, Voltbek improved its positioning within the home appliance market during the half-year period.

Electro-Mechanical Projects and Services: Continued Execution

The Electro-Mechanical Projects and Services segment supported the company’s diversified earnings profile. Domestic projects advanced across mechanical, electrical, water, and solar solutions, while international operations continued to prioritise disciplined execution and delivery timelines. The segment contributed positively to profit before tax for both the quarter and the half year.

Engineering Products and Services: Consistent Operations

The Engineering Products and Services segment delivered steady performance, supported by mining and construction equipment activity and stable outcomes in textile machinery. Aftersales services remained a dependable contributor to the segment’s overall profitability.
